It is the same formation Cottrell introduced with good effect when appointed in January and will probably use again next season. Its all about the quality of the wingbacks and in Smith and Brown you should be well suited. What I found is due to the demanding nature of that position e.g. getting back and forward with every passage of play you need suitable backups or replacements or a plan b. That is exactly what Ollie used to say about 3-5-2 and It's spot on. You need wing backs with a good engine that are good going forward, but also sound defensively. Smith and Brown are ideal IMHO. It's good to have two CB's that can shuffle across covering the spaces when the wing backs go forward, which Parkes and Locker could do comfortably. We also had the 'dogs of war' in the midfield 3 who would just give the ball to Cureton/Roberts/Ellington etc and let them do their thing. Obviously we don't have the luxury of those striking options, but it's a system that could work well. I thought we should have looked to play a 3-5-2 at times last season, and looking at the players we currently have, would be quite happy to see it used next season.
